			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Couscous is an interesting dish. Traditionally middle-eastern, it&#8217;s worked its way into America&#8217;s diet, both as an appetizer and a side dish. Couscous can be treated as you would a rice dish or a pasta dish. Today, we&#8217;d like to share a side dish  that you are welcome to try and alter to your liking.</p>
<p>Ingredients<br />
* 1 cup Israeli Couscous<br />
* olive oil<br />
* 1 Vidalia onion, sliced into slivers<br />
* 2 cloves garlic<br />
* 4 tablespoons lemon juice<br />
* 1 tablespoon of tahini<br />
* 1 large eggplant, chopped<br />
* 1/2 cup feta cheese, crumbled<br />
* salt and pepper to taste</p>
<p>First, the couscous.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.anotherfinemeal.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/06/couscous1.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-232" title="couscous1" src="http://www.anotherfinemeal.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/06/couscous1.jpg" alt="" width="400" height="300" /></a></p>
<p>Cook for about 3-5 minutes in boiling water and drain. It should be al dente (just undercooked) like pasta.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.anotherfinemeal.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/06/couscous2.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-233" title="couscous2" src="http://www.anotherfinemeal.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/06/couscous2.jpg" alt="" width="400" height="300" /></a></p>
<p>Slice the onions as shown, and saute in olive oil.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.anotherfinemeal.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/06/couscous3.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-234" title="couscous3" src="http://www.anotherfinemeal.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/06/couscous3.jpg" alt="" width="400" height="300" /></a></p>
<p>In another pan heat the garlic in olive oil, and brown the eggplant.</p>
<p>Next, mix the lemon juice, tahini, and a tablespoon of olive oil. mix in a bowl with feta, and all other ingredients. This dish can be served either hot or cold. Salt/pepper to taste.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.anotherfinemeal.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/06/couscous4.jpg"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-235" title="couscous4" src="http://www.anotherfinemeal.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/06/couscous4.jpg" alt="" width="400" height="300" /></a></p>
<p>If you don&#8217;t care for the feta, leave it out, you can add chopped black olives if you wish. Let us kow if you tried this and if you made any changes to suit your taste.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Hummus is a middle eastern dish commonly used as a dip for veggies or pieces of pita bread. You&#8217;ll find it in the grocery store in small containers, 8oz or so.</p>
<p><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-131" title="hummus1" src="http://www.anotherfinemeal.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/07/hummus1.jpg" alt="hummus1" width="310" height="239" /></p>
<p>This supermarket hummus was $2.99.</p>
<p><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-132" title="chickpeas" src="http://www.anotherfinemeal.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/07/chickpeas.jpg" alt="chickpeas" width="263" height="336" /></p>
<p>See this can of Chick Peas? 110oz (almost 7 lbs!) from Costco. $2.75. Crazy.</p>
<p>Basic Hummus Recipe<br />
32oz Chick Peas (volume not weight)<br />
5 oz of the liquid from can<br />
2 tbl minced garlic<br />
2 tbl tahini<br />
4 tbl lemon juice</p>
<p>All ingredients are put into a food processor and blended until smooth. That huge can will make about 4 recipes worth, great for a big party. Of course you can buy smaller cans in the supermarket and make one recipe. We use chick peas on top of salads or to add to soup, so they don&#8217;t go to waste. If you are not familiar with tahini, it&#8217;s a paste made from ground sesame seeds and available in the ethnic section of most supermarkets. If you can&#8217;t find it, almond butter can substitute. This recipe lends itself to adjustments depending on your taste. More garlic? More lemon juice? Why not? Start with the amounts above and add to suit your taste. Enjoy.<br />
